At its core, blockchain is a decentralized, immutable record of transactions. Imagine a digital ledger that isn't stored in one place but is replicated across thousands, even millions, of computers worldwide. Every transaction added to this ledger is cryptographically secured, making it virtually impossible to alter or tamper with. This inherent transparency and security are the bedrock upon which the entire income revolution is built. It eradicates the need for a central authority to verify and validate transactions, empowering individuals with greater autonomy over their financial dealings.

Decentralized Finance, or DeFi, is a particularly exciting frontier. DeFi applications leverage smart contracts – self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code – to offer financial services that traditionally required intermediaries. Think of lending and borrowing platforms where you can earn interest on your crypto assets by lending them out, or borrow against them. These platforms often offer significantly higher yields than traditional savings accounts, as they cut out the overhead and profit margins of traditional banks. Users can become liquidity providers in decentralized exchanges, earning trading fees for facilitating trades between different cryptocurrencies. This is a powerful form of passive income, where your digital assets are working for you.

Beyond DeFi, the concept of Non-Fungible Tokens (NFTs) has opened up entirely new paradigms for creators and collectors alike. While initially associated with digital art, NFTs are essentially unique digital certificates of ownership on the blockchain. This technology allows artists, musicians, writers, and even gamers to tokenize their creations, sell them directly to their audience, and crucially, program royalties into the NFT. This means that every time an NFT is resold on the secondary market, the original creator automatically receives a percentage of the sale, creating a sustainable income stream that was previously unimaginable. Imagine a musician selling a limited edition digital album as an NFT, and then earning a royalty every time that album is traded by fans. This is the direct creator economy that blockchain is fostering.

The potential for passive income is a major draw of the blockchain income revolution. Staking, a process where you lock up your cryptocurrency holdings to support the operations of a blockchain network, allows you to earn rewards in return for your contribution. This is akin to earning interest on a savings account, but with potentially much higher returns, and it requires minimal active involvement once set up. Yield farming, another DeFi strategy, involves actively moving your crypto assets between different lending protocols and liquidity pools to maximize returns, often through a combination of interest and token rewards. While this can be more complex and involves higher risk, it highlights the sophisticated, yet accessible, income-generating strategies now available.

The very nature of how we can earn is also expanding. Decentralized autonomous organizations (DAOs) are emerging as new forms of governance and work. DAOs are member-owned communities without centralized leadership, where decisions are made based on proposals and voting by token holders. Many DAOs are looking for contributors for various tasks, from development and marketing to community management, and they often compensate these contributors with native tokens, which can then be traded for other cryptocurrencies or fiat currency. This represents a more fluid and meritocratic approach to work, where contributions are directly rewarded.

However, it is imperative to approach the Blockchain Income Revolution with a clear understanding of the associated risks. The cryptocurrency market is notoriously volatile, and investments can lose value rapidly. DeFi protocols, while innovative, can be complex and carry risks of smart contract exploits or impermanent loss in liquidity pools. Regulatory landscapes are still evolving, and it is crucial to stay informed about the legal and tax implications of earning and holding digital assets. Education and due diligence are paramount for anyone looking to participate in this new financial frontier.

The Concept of Regular Investments

Regular investments refer to the practice of consistently allocating a fixed amount of money into various investment vehicles over a period. This could be stocks, mutual funds, bonds, or any other financial instruments. The key here is consistency – the idea that regular, small contributions can compound over time, leading to significant financial growth.

Why Consistency Matters

The magic of regular investments lies in the principle of compounding. When you invest regularly, you're not just adding money; you're adding money that has time to grow. Over time, this small, incremental growth snowballs into a large sum. The power of compounding means that the value of your investment grows exponentially rather than linearly, which is why it's often referred to as a "miracle of time."

Case Studies

To illustrate the power of regular investments, let’s look at a couple of real-world examples:

Example 1: Investing in Index Funds

Imagine someone starts investing $500 every month in an index fund that averages a 7% annual return. Over 20 years, this person’s total investment would be $120,000. However, due to the power of compounding, the total value of the investment would be much higher – approximately $340,000. This simple, consistent approach can lead to substantial growth.
